Abstract
An EMI/RFI shielding gasket comprising a resilient elastomeric core enveloped with a fine, open format knit or braided wire mesh, and having a strip of pressure sensitive adhesive disposed lengthwise along a surface of the gasket. This strip of adhesive allows the gasket to be removably fastened to an enclosure, circumventing the need for a metal clip and thus making the gasket lighter and less expensive than conventional gaskets.
